   40-9-35.    Agreements for payment of damages 
      (a)  Any  two or more of the persons involved in or affected by an accident may  enter into a written agreement for the payment of an agreed amount with  respect to all claims of any of such persons because of bodily injury to  or death or property damage arising from such accident, which agreement  may provide for payment in installments, and may file a signed copy  thereof with the department.
(b)  The  department, to the extent provided by any such written agreement filed  with it, shall not require the deposit of security and shall terminate  any prior order of suspension or, if security has previously been  deposited, the department shall immediately return such security to the  depositor or his personal representative.
